Enterprise-first AI coding assistant with $65M total funding ($8M April 2025), prioritizing governance over raw capability. Critical differentiator: Tabnine is now the ONLY AI coding assistant offering air-gapped deployment after Windsurf/Codeium discontinued theirs. Gartner Visionary (Sep 2025), up from Niche Player.
The Nov 2025 Agentic Platform launch with Org-Native Agents represents Tabnine's shift from code completion to enterprise AI development platform. Dell Technologies partnership (Mar 2025) provides turnkey air-gapped deployment on PowerEdge servers for defense, finance, and healthcare.
For regulated industries where data sovereignty is non-negotiable, Tabnine may be the only viable option. Organizations willing to trade AI performance for governance should evaluate. Teams prioritizing raw autonomy should consider Cursor or Claude Code.
Adoption & Proof Points
- Funding: $65M total ($8M April 2025)
- Recognition: Gartner Visionary (Sep 2025), Omdia Universe Leader (May 2025), InfoWorld Tech of Year 2025
- Scale: 1M+ monthly users, 9.1M VS Code installs, thousands of organizations
- Case study: CI&T (7,000+ employees, 18 languages) achieved 11% productivity increase, 90% acceptance rate on single-line suggestions
- Pricing: $59/user/month (annual)—highest among major competitors. 500 devs = ~$354K/year vs Copilot Business ~$114K. LLM pass-through at actual cost + 5%
- Note: Free Basic tier discontinued April 2025
Recommended Use Cases
- Air-gapped environments: Defense, classified, disconnected networks (only option)
- Regulated industries: Finance, healthcare, government requiring strict data sovereignty
- IP-sensitive organizations: Prioritizing code provenance and zero retention
- Multi-IDE shops: Need Eclipse, Android Studio, or Perforce support
- Model flexibility requirements: BYOM, fine-tuning, or specific LLM mandates
Risks & Limitations
- Third-party estimates: 55-60% accuracy vs 89%+ for Claude Code and Cursor on multi-file tasks
- Claude Code holds 72.5% SWE-bench score; Tabnine not benchmarked
- Agent features currently VS Code/JetBrains only—no Visual Studio or Eclipse agents
- Policy-constrained design prioritizes governance over autonomy
- $59/user/month is highest in category (Copilot $19, Cursor $20, Claude Code $20)
- Enterprise costs scale quickly with agentic usage (LLM pass-through)
- Free tier elimination reduces developer advocacy and adoption funnel
- No FedRAMP authorization (Windsurf has FedRAMP High)
- HIPAA BAA availability unconfirmed—requires sales verification
- SaaS data residency US-only (no EU option documented)
- PeerSpot mindshare declined 9% → 5% (Dec 2025)
- $65M funding vs Microsoft-backed Copilot, OpenAI-acquired Windsurf
- 72-150 employees vs competitors with 1,000+
Capabilities & Integration
Agentic depth: Tabnine Agentic Platform (Nov 2025) introduces Org-Native Agents for code review, test generation, Jira implementation. Optional user-in-the-loop oversight. Estimates suggest 55-60% accuracy on complex tasks vs 89%+ for Claude Code/Cursor—governance-constrained rather than performance-optimized.
Context handling: Enterprise Context Engine with hybrid search (dense + sparse retrieval, Oct 2025). 82% lift vs out-of-box LLM per Tabnine. Unlimited repo connections: GitHub, GitLab, Bitbucket, Perforce P4. @mentions for file tagging, directory/symbol index (Dec 2025). Cross-file reasoning described as "cursor-proximity focused"—trails Cursor's project-wide context.
Model flexibility: 15+ LLMs including GPT 5.2 (Jan 2026), Claude 4.5 (Oct 2025), Gemini 3 Pro (Nov 2025), Llama, Mistral, Qwen. BYOM for internal endpoints. Fine-tuning on proprietary codebases. Full MCP support with admin governance (Dec 2025).
Recent additions: CLI tool (Jan 2026, forked from Gemini-CLI), Team Lead role for team analytics, Manage Users API, agent cost controls, Visual Studio 2026 beta support.
Integration surface: Broadest IDE coverage—VS Code, JetBrains (13 IDEs), Eclipse, Visual Studio 2022/2026 beta, Neovim, Android Studio. Jira Cloud/Data Center, Confluence, Perforce (unique among competitors).
